Where To Find Free Faang Interview Preparation Resources

 thumbnail

Where To Find Free Faang Interview Preparation Resources

Published Apr 14, 25
7 min read
[=headercontent]What Are The Most Common Faang Coding Interview Questions? [/headercontent] [=image]
Software Engineering Interview Tips From Hiring Managers

The Complete Guide To Software Engineering Interview Preparation




[/video]

We also utilize Google Jamboard for the style round. Our meeting process at Opn is simple, and we guarantee you are well-prepared for the technological rounds.

The technological interview includes 2 rounds: (a) the coding round and (b) the layout round, each lasting one hour. You will certainly have 50 mins to react to concerns and 10 minutes for Q&A. Depending on the schedule of both the candidate and the recruiter, these rounds might occur on various days.

10 Mistakes To Avoid In A Software Engineering Interview

Probably, it has been a long time because you last touched them, so take sufficient time to go back to exercise. Recognize the concepts, examine the phrase structure very carefully, and obtain accustomed to various means of responding to the concerns. Throughout the meeting, prior to trying to compose your solution, you may wish to initial clear up the concern with the recruiter, analyze the issue, and information the logic and why you will certainly determine on this technique to resolving the trouble.

It is vital to direct out that the interviewers want you to do well and are there to support you. The whole concept for you is to reveal the job interviewer just how you assume, interact, and whether you can resolve problems. By doing so, you have opened up the flooring to involve more with the interviewer and invite any kind of pointers related to dealing with the coding issues.

How To Pass The Interview For Software Engineering Roles – Step-by-step Guide

The Best Programming Books For Coding Interview Prep


Still, it is usual among our recruiters to ask questions around the subject of payment entrances as this will certainly be most relevant to your daily job. In the layout round, prospects are encouraged to supply their suitable software program architecture design to implement a hypothetical service under certain constraints. Inquiries can include: Style a settlement system for an ecommerce system.

Layout an ecommerce vendor procurement and customer platform system. Style a system that permits each customer to send out messages or images. When being talked to and throughout coding rounds, it's valuable to duplicate the questions to the recruiter to make sure that both of you get on the same web page. If you don't understand, really feel complimentary to ask the job interviewer to repeat or rephrase the question.

Data Science Vs. Software Engineering Interviews – What’s The Difference?

Riley here! I have actually been a full workdesk technical employer for virtually ten years. A lot of my time has actually been invested as a firm employer with Code Ability, yet I likewise have a year of interior recruiting experience on Twitter's Earnings System team. I've produced this guide by drawing on my direct exposure to both large technology and startup hiring.

I want to flag that the guidance offered is based on my personal point of views and experience, and ought to not be taken into consideration a recommendation of the working with procedures utilized in huge tech, or by business replicating large tech hiring. Rather, it is intended to supply assistance on how to browse the "market requirement" meeting procedure and enhance your chances of success.

But in all seriousness, you can inform a whole lot concerning your alignment to a firm and their worths based on this web page. Additionally, websites like Glassdoor and Blind can give important insights right into the business's meeting process, staff member experiences, and wages. It's also a great idea to investigate your job interviewer and their function to obtain a much better understanding of their perspective and what they might be looking for in a prospect.

The Star Method – How To Answer Behavioral Interview Questions

Exactly how has the interview process been so much? Typically our reactions are powerful devices that are neglected; it's important to attend to any type of reservations about the role or business prior to continuing with the process.

Deal with every method as a meeting; it might even aid with those game day nerves! In the 'Understanding is Power' area, I pointed out the relevance of determining company values. When you have actually determined them, create CELEBRITY technique instances for each and every of those worths. I particularly love the STAR approach due to the fact that it permits specific and example-heavy answers.

Data Science Vs. Data Engineering Interviews – Key Differences

Apple Software Engineer Interview Process – What You Need To Know


Additionally, the celebrity approach will certainly assist you produce solution to potential behavioral interview concerns. Create STAR instances for every bullet in the task summary (if there are way too many bullets, collect themes). Behavior meeting questions are often taken directly from these work summary bullet factors. : Solid problem-solving abilities, with the ability to think creatively and strategically to solve complex technical difficulties -> Inform me regarding a time you came across barriers and obstacles at job.

Best Free Github Repositories For Coding Interview Prep

How? By showing good cooperation abilities, discussing their assumed procedures, and most significantly, their blunders. If you can express your f-ups and "could-have-beens" well, you could just obtain the work. Frequently, it's more about your technique and your ability to be a great colleague than your service. Throughout the technological meeting, keep these inquiries in mind: Have you collected your demands? Do you recognize what you're doing? Are you checking in with your recruiter? They exist to collaborate with you.

Ask for a moment. It's all right to take a break. Being straightforward and vulnerable (when risk-free) can aid you stand out from other candidates.

How To Crack The Front-end Developer Interview – Tips For Busy Engineers

The Best Courses To Prepare For A Microsoft Software Engineering Interview


Keep in mind, you're freaking incredible, and your distinct high qualities and experiences can aid you land your desire work as long as it's the right fit for you. Are you still not feeling excellent about this? All good, and I entirely understand. Here's a checklist of companies who do not whiteboard or comply with "conventional technology" meeting processes, phew.

Do check out all these inquiries with answers from listed below: Software Program Design Meeting Questions is the procedure of making, developing, testing, and maintaining software. It is an organized and disciplined strategy to software application advancement that intends to develop high-grade, trusted, and maintainable software application. Software program designers develop software program services for end individuals by utilizing engineering concepts and their understanding of programming languages.

The Best Online Platforms For Faang Coding Interview Preparation

How To Overcome Coding Interview Anxiety & Perform Under Pressure

Free Data Science & Machine Learning Interview Preparation Courses


It is a characteristics of software application that describes its capacity to do what it was developed to do precisely and continually in time. It describes the degree to which the software application can be utilized easily. The amount of initiative or time called for to find out exactly how to make use of the software program.

It refers to just how straightforward it is to enhance and change the software. It describes how conveniently a software program system can be modified to add attribute, enhance speed, or repair faults. It refers to how well the software application can function on different platforms or scenarios without making significant alterations.

For even more information please refer to the following write-up Characteristics of Software application. The software is made use of extensively in a number of domain names including medical facilities, banks, schools, protection, finance, securities market, and so on. It can be classified right into different kinds: For even more details please refer to the complying with post Categories of Software.

How To Prepare For A Data Science Interview As A Software Engineer

It is defined by a structured, sequential method to task management and software program development. It is excellent to use this version when the technology is well understood.

How To Prepare For Data Science Interviews – Tips & Best Practices

Free Online System Design Courses For Tech Interviews


Beta testing typically utilizes black-box screening. Alpha testing is carried out by testers that are generally inner workers of the company. Beta screening is executed by clients who are not component of the company. Alpha testing is carried out at the programmer's site. Beta testing is done at the end-user, the of the item.

Dependability, protection, and toughness are examined throughout beta screening. Alpha screening makes certain the high quality of the product prior to forwarding it to beta screening. Beta screening additionally focuses on the top quality of the product yet accumulates the customer's time-long input on the item and ensures that the product awaits real-time customers.